Understanding E-Liquid Ingredients
To determine the quality of an e-liquid, you must first understand the four primary components that make up the vast majority of products on the market. These are Propylene Glycol (PG), Vegetable Glycerin (VG), nicotine, and flavorings.
Propylene Glycol (PG)
Propylene Glycol is a colorless, odorless liquid used in a variety of food and pharmaceutical applications. In vaping, PG acts as a flavor carrier. It has a thinner consistency than VG, which allows it to be absorbed quickly by the wicking material in your coil. PG also provides the "throat hit" that many adult vapers prefer. High-quality e-liquids use USP-grade PG, meaning it meets the standards of the United States Pharmacopeia for purity and consistency.
Vegetable Glycerin (VG)
Vegetable Glycerin is a thicker, slightly sweet liquid derived from plant oils. It is responsible for the visible vapor production, often referred to as "clouds." Because of its viscosity, e-liquids with a high VG ratio require larger wicking ports, typically found in sub-ohm tanks. Like PG, reputable manufacturers use USP-grade VG to ensure the substance is free from contaminants. (vaporauthority.com)
Pharmaceutical-Grade Nicotine
The nicotine used in e-liquids should ideally be pharmaceutical-grade. This means it has been extracted and purified to remove as many tobacco plant impurities as possible. Poorly refined nicotine can have a "peppery" taste or a harsh sensation that overshadows the flavor profile.
Food-Grade Flavorings
The flavorings used in e-liquids are generally "food-grade." These are the same types of concentrates used in the food and beverage industry. However, not all food-grade flavors are suitable for inhalation. Reputable e-liquid brands work with chemists to ensure their flavor profiles are specifically formulated for use in electronic cigarettes.

Manufacturing Standards and Cleanrooms
The environment in which an e-liquid is mixed is a primary indicator of its quality. In the early days of the industry, "house blends" were often mixed in the back of retail shops. Today, professional brands utilize ISO-certified cleanrooms.
What is an ISO Cleanroom?
An ISO (International Organization for Standardization) cleanroom is a controlled environment where the concentration of airborne particles is strictly regulated. For e-liquid production, an ISO 7 or ISO 8 cleanroom is standard. These rooms utilize HEPA filtration systems to remove dust, hair, and microbes from the air.
Why Professional Labs Matter
Professional labs use automated filling and capping machines. This reduces human contact with the product, which further decreases the chance of contamination. Laboratories also employ chemists who perform titration tests to verify nicotine accuracy. When a label says 3mg, a professional lab ensures the nicotine content is exactly 3mg, not 2.5mg or 4mg.
Freebase Nicotine vs. Nicotine Salts
When choosing a "safe" or high-quality liquid, you will encounter two main types of nicotine: freebase and nicotine salts. Neither is inherently better than the other, but they serve different purposes and function differently in your hardware.
Freebase Nicotine
Freebase nicotine is the traditional form used in most e-liquids for years. It is known for its distinct throat hit, which becomes more pronounced at higher strengths (such as 12mg or 18mg). It is typically found in 70/30 VG/PG ratios, making it ideal for sub-ohm devices.
Nicotine Salts
Nicotine salts are created by adding a specific acid (often benzoic acid) to freebase nicotine. This lowers the pH level of the nicotine, allowing it to be vaped at much higher concentrations (such as 25mg to 50mg) without the intense harshness associated with high-strength freebase. Nicotine salts are intended for use in low-output pod systems. Using high-strength nicotine salts in a high-wattage sub-ohm tank is not recommended, as it can deliver an overwhelming amount of nicotine very quickly. Identifying and Avoiding Counterfeit E-Liquids
The popularity of major brands like Naked 100, Candy King, and Coastal Clouds has unfortunately led to the rise of counterfeit products. These "clones" are often produced in unregulated environments using sub-standard ingredients.
To avoid counterfeits, only purchase from retailers that buy directly from the manufacturer or an authorized distributor. Signs of a Counterfeit Product:
- Poor Label Print Quality: Blurry text or off-colors on the logo.
- Missing Batch Codes: Reputable brands include a batch number and expiration date.
- Incorrect Bottle Caps: Authentic brands use high-quality child-resistant caps.
- Unrealistic Pricing: If a premium 100ml bottle is being sold for a fraction of its normal price, it may be a counterfeit.
The Role of Diacetyl and Diketones
In the past, there was significant concern regarding certain flavoring chemicals called diketones, specifically diacetyl and acetyl propionyl. These chemicals are often used to create buttery or creamy flavors in food.
While these ingredients are approved for ingestion, many premium e-liquid manufacturers have moved away from them entirely. Most high-end brands now perform independent lab testing to ensure their liquids are "diketone-free." If you are concerned about these specific ingredients, look for brands that provide lab reports or clearly state their absence of diacetyl.
Proper Storage and Handling
Even the highest quality e-liquid can degrade if not stored properly. Nicotine and flavorings are sensitive to light, heat, and oxygen.
Light and Heat
Exposure to direct sunlight or high temperatures will cause nicotine to oxidize. This often results in the liquid turning a dark amber or brown color. While some darkening is natural over time (steeping), rapid discoloration from heat can change the flavor profile and make it taste harsh.
Oxygen
Leaving the cap off your bottle for extended periods introduces oxygen, which also accelerates nicotine oxidation. Always keep your bottles tightly sealed when not in use.
Safety at Home
E-liquid should always be stored in a cool, dark place, such as a cupboard or a dedicated storage box. It is vital to keep these products out of the reach of children and pets. Most modern e-liquid bottles use child-resistant caps, but these are "resistant," not "proof." Always handle your bottles with care.
Hardware Compatibility and Maintenance
The quality of your experience also depends on using the right juice for your hardware. Using a liquid with a high VG content in a small pod system can cause the coil to burn out prematurely because the juice is too thick to wick properly. Battery Safety Reminder
If you use a box mod or any device with external batteries (like 18650s) to vape your e-liquid, safety is paramount.
- Inspect Wraps: Never use a battery with a torn or peeling plastic wrap.
- Use Cases: Always carry spare batteries in a plastic case, never loose in your pocket where they can touch keys or coins.
- Dedicated Chargers: Use a high-quality external charger rather than charging through the device’s USB port when possible.
- Match Pairs: If your device uses two batteries, keep them as a "married" pair—use them and charge them together to ensure they drain at the same rate.

FAQ
What is the difference between USP-grade and food-grade ingredients?
USP-grade ingredients meet the purity standards set by the United States Pharmacopeia, making them suitable for pharmaceutical and food applications. While "food-grade" is acceptable for many flavorings, the base liquids (PG and VG) should ideally be USP-grade to ensure they are free from heavy metals and other contaminants.
Why did my vape juice change color over time?
E-liquid changes color due to a process called oxidation, where nicotine reacts with oxygen and light. This is common during "steeping," where the flavors and nicotine meld together. While a slight darkening is normal, rapid or extreme darkening may indicate exposure to excessive heat or sunlight.
Are "house blends" less reliable than premium e-liquid brands?
House blends are often mixed in retail environments that may lack the air filtration and automated consistency of a professional laboratory. Premium brands manufactured in ISO-certified cleanrooms offer higher levels of consistency and ingredient testing, which generally makes them a more reliable choice for adult vapers.
How can I tell if an e-liquid brand is reputable?
A reputable brand will typically have a professional website, clear labeling with batch codes and expiration dates, and a presence in major, trusted retail stores. Many top-tier brands also provide access to third-party lab results or "Certificates of Analysis" (COA) to prove the purity of their products.
